The incompatibility between older browsers and modern website design stems from several factors. Firstly, newer web technologies, such as HTML5, CSS3, and JavaScript frameworks, introduce sophisticated features like interactive graphics, dynamic content updates, and responsive design that adapt to various screen sizes. Older browsers, developed before the advent of these innovations, lack the necessary code interpreters and rendering engines to display these elements correctly. This can lead to broken layouts, missing visuals, and dysfunctional interactive components, severely impacting the overall user experience. Secondly, security vulnerabilities are a major concern with outdated browsers. Older versions often lack the latest security patches, leaving users susceptible to malware and phishing attacks. Modern browsers, on the other hand, receive regular updates that address these security flaws, ensuring a safer browsing environment.
